Content & Trigger Warnings for Castle (2009)
15 content warnings identified across 8 seasons for this show.
Quick Summary
Yes, Castle (2009) contains 15 content warnings : Stalking / harassment, Death of a parent, Grief / bereavement (major focus), Car accidents / crashes, Gaslighting / emotional manipulation, Kidnapping / abduction, Blood / medical gore, Needles / medical procedures, Alcohol abuse (depicted), Drug use (depicted), Domestic violence / intimate partner abuse, Gore / graphic violence, Gun violence, Sexual assault / rape, Torture.
The most severe warning is for Death of a parent (severity 4/5).

| Warning | Season | Severity |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Identity & Discrimination | ||||
| Stalking / harassment | All | 3/5 | Depicted | Stalking is a recurring theme especially involving Castle and Beckett's personal cases |
| Mental Health & Emotional | ||||
| Death of a parent | S3 | 2/5 | Referenced | Beckett's mother Johanna was murdered years ago; the case becomes central to the season's conspiracy arc |
| Death of a parent | S4 | 2/5 | Referenced | Johanna Beckett's murder remains a driving force; new revelations about her death emerge |
| Death of a parent | S8 | 2/5 | Referenced | Beckett's mother's murder reverberates through the final conspiracy arc as LokSat connects back to the original case |
| Death of a parent | All | 4/5 | Depicted | Beckett's mother's murder is a central ongoing storyline driving her character arc |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S2 | 2/5 | Depicted | Beckett's mother's unsolved murder is explored; her grief and desire for justice drives her character |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S3 | 3/5 | Depicted | Beckett's mother's murder case intensifies; the conspiracy surrounding her death causes significant emotional distress |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S4 | 2/5 | Depicted | Beckett continues processing her mother's murder; the emotional weight of the conspiracy affects her relationships |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S5 | 2/5 | Depicted | The emotional fallout from Beckett's shooting and ongoing conspiracy creates strain in relationships |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S6 | 2/5 | Depicted | Castle and Beckett deal with the emotional aftermath of his kidnapping and memory loss |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S7 | 2/5 | Depicted | Strain on Castle and Beckett's marriage as she pursues LokSat secretly; trust issues create emotional tension |
| Grief / bereavement (major focus) | S8 | 2/5 | Depicted | The series grapples with mortality as Castle and Beckett face life-threatening danger in the finale |
| Other | ||||
| Car accidents / crashes | All | 2/5 | Depicted | Car chases and vehicular incidents occur in action sequences |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S1 | 1/5 | Depicted | Suspects lie and misdirect during investigations; standard mystery deception rather than psychological manipulation |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S2 | 1/5 | Depicted | Suspects deceive investigators; Castle and Beckett occasionally mislead each other about their feelings |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S3 | 2/5 | Depicted | A conspiracy involving powerful figures who cover up crimes and manipulate evidence is revealed; Beckett is warned to stop investigating |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S4 | 2/5 | Depicted | The conspiracy deepens with more powerful people involved in cover-ups; Beckett is manipulated into backing off |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S5 | 2/5 | Depicted | The conspiracy arc continues; powerful figures manipulate events behind the scenes |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S6 | 2/5 | Depicted | The mystery of Castle's missing time involves manipulation and hidden truths; someone erased his memories |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S7 | 2/5 | Depicted | A new conspiracy involving LokSat emerges; Beckett keeps secrets from Castle to protect him, creating deception within their marriage |
| Gaslighting / emotional manipulation | S8 | 2/5 | Depicted | The LokSat conspiracy involves continued manipulation and deception at high levels |
| Kidnapping / abduction | S1 | 2/5 | Depicted | Some murder cases involve kidnapping scenarios; victims are occasionally held captive before being killed |
| Kidnapping / abduction | S2 | 2/5 | Depicted | Kidnapping scenarios feature in some episodes as part of the murder investigations |
| Kidnapping / abduction | S5 | 3/5 | Depicted | Castle is kidnapped in the season finale and goes missing for months; his disappearance drives the next season's arc |
| Kidnapping / abduction | S6 | 2/5 | Referenced | Castle's disappearance from the previous finale is resolved; he has no memory of what happened during his absence |
| Kidnapping / abduction | S7 | 2/5 | Depicted | Kidnapping scenarios appear in some episodes; the LokSat conspiracy involves dangerous abductions |
| Phobias & Sensory | ||||
| Blood / medical gore | S1 | 1/5 | Depicted | Small amounts of blood at crime scenes; kept minimal and tasteful for the show's lighthearted tone |
| Blood / medical gore | S2 | 1/5 | Depicted | Minimal blood at crime scenes consistent with the show's lighter tone |
| Blood / medical gore | S3 | 2/5 | Depicted | Beckett's shooting produces visible blood; crime scenes have slightly more detail than earlier seasons |
| Blood / medical gore | S4 | 1/5 | Depicted | Minimal blood at crime scenes; the show maintains its lighter procedural tone |
| Blood / medical gore | S5 | 1/5 | Depicted | Minimal blood consistent with the show's established tone |
| Blood / medical gore | S6 | 1/5 | Depicted | Minimal crime scene blood consistent with the show's tone |
| Blood / medical gore | S7 | 1/5 | Depicted | Minimal blood at crime scenes consistent with previous seasons |
| Blood / medical gore | S8 | 2/5 | Depicted | Both Castle and Beckett are shot in the finale with visible blood; more blood than typical for the series |
| Blood / medical gore | All | 3/5 | Depicted | Blood present at crime scenes and during violent confrontations throughout the series |
| Needles / medical procedures | All | 2/5 | Depicted | Forensic and autopsy scenes involve medical examination of bodies |
| Substance Use | ||||
| Alcohol abuse (depicted) | All | 1/5 | Depicted | Castle frequently drinks socially and enjoys wine and cocktails |
| Drug use (depicted) | All | 2/5 | Depicted | Drug-related crimes and drug dealers feature in multiple episodes |
| Violence & Physical Harm | ||||
| Domestic violence / intimate partner abuse | All | 2/5 | Depicted | Domestic violence cases feature as murder motives in some episodes |
| Gore / graphic violence | S1 | 1/5 | Depicted | Murder victims are discovered each episode but scenes are sanitized for network TV; minimal graphic detail on injuries |
| Gore / graphic violence | S2 | 1/5 | Depicted | Continued murder-of-the-week format with sanitized crime scene depictions; bodies discovered but graphic detail is minimal |
| Gore / graphic violence | S3 | 2/5 | Depicted | Crime scenes become slightly more elaborate as the show develops; still mild by procedural standards |
| Gore / graphic violence | S4 | 2/5 | Depicted | Standard procedural crime scenes with moderate detail; some episodes feature more elaborate murder methods |
| Gore / graphic violence | S5 | 2/5 | Depicted | Procedural murder investigations continue with moderately detailed crime scenes |
| Gore / graphic violence | S6 | 2/5 | Depicted | Continued procedural crime scenes; some episodes feature more creative murder scenarios |
| Gore / graphic violence | S7 | 2/5 | Depicted | Standard procedural crime scenes continue; the show maintains its established level of violence |
| Gore / graphic violence | S8 | 2/5 | Depicted | Final season maintains standard procedural crime scene depictions with moderate detail |
| Gore / graphic violence | All | 3/5 | Depicted | Murder victims shown at crime scenes with wounds and blood |
| Gun violence | S1 | 2/5 | Depicted | Police draw weapons and occasional shootouts occur during suspect confrontations; standard procedural-level firearm use |
| Gun violence | S2 | 2/5 | Depicted | Standard police procedural gunplay; occasional standoffs and confrontations with armed suspects |
| Gun violence | S3 | 2/5 | Depicted | Beckett is shot by a sniper in the season finale; a significant escalation from the usual procedural gunplay |
| Gun violence | S4 | 2/5 | Depicted | Continued procedural gunplay; the conspiracy arc involves armed confrontations with dangerous adversaries |
| Gun violence | S5 | 2/5 | Depicted | Standard police gunplay; Beckett faces armed threats related to her federal investigation work |
| Gun violence | S6 | 2/5 | Depicted | Standard procedural firearms use in confrontations with suspects |
| Gun violence | S7 | 2/5 | Depicted | Continued police procedural gunplay with occasional escalated confrontations |
| Gun violence | S8 | 3/5 | Depicted | The LokSat arc culminates in more intense armed confrontations; the series finale features a shooting that wounds both leads |
| Sexual assault / rape | All | 2/5 | Referenced | Sexual assault is referenced as a crime motive or backstory element in some cases |
| Torture | All | 2/5 | Depicted | Some episodes involve victims who have been tortured |
